About Townsville City 4810

The size of Townsville City is approximately 2 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 5.1% of total area. The population of Townsville City in 2011 was 2,500 people. By 2016 the population was 2,874 showing a population growth of 15.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Townsville City is 20-29 years. Households in Townsville City are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Townsville City work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 40.8% of the homes in Townsville City were owner-occupied compared with 37.1% in 2016.

Townsville City has 2,508 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Townsville City have seen a 20.60%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 39.85% increase. As at 30 November 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Townsville City is $704,352 while the median value for Units is $504,357.
  • Houses have a median rent of $535 while Units have a median rent of $500.
